Call Directions
Simla Bakers is a local place to enjoy meals based in Thathampally, Alappuzha. It offers products and services such as Cake, etc. Explore more at the store to discover its full range and services.
Simla Bakers is a local place to enjoy meals based in Thathampally, Alappuzha. It offers products and services such as Cake, etc. Explore more at the store to discover its full range and services.